We have had the same trouble. We've tried the weed eater but there is just too much of it. This last mowing, we decided to attach a rope to the front end of a push mower. Then my husband walks around the top of the levee 8 or 10 feet ahead of me, and basically just keeps enough pull on the rope so that the mower doesn't drift down the slope and slide into the water. Easiest mowing we done so far. Just need to stay ahead so the discharge doesn't hurt him. And we only do the part that is steep. We are really trying hard to get bermuda on the levee. Maybe there is something that would be better.
